CRAB PUFFS | |
1 (6 oz.) crabmeat, drained and flaked 1/2 c. (2 oz.) shredded sharp Cheddar cheese 3 green onions, chopped 1 tsp. Worcestershire sauce 1 c. water 1/2 c. butter 1/4 tsp. salt 1 c. all-purpose flour 4 eggs Combine first 5 ingredients, stirring well; set aside. Combine water, butter, and salt in a medium saucepan; bring mixture to a boil. Reduce heat to low; add flour, and stir vigorously until mixture leaves sides of pan and forms a smooth ball. Remove saucepan from heat and allow mixture to cool slightly. Add eggs, one at a time, beating with a wooden spoon after each addition; beat until batter is smooth. Add crab mixture; stir well. Drop batter by heaping teaspoonfuls onto ungreased baking sheets. Bake at 400 degrees for 15 minutes; reduce heat to 350 degrees and bake an additional 10 minutes. Serves puffs warm. |
